I don't think Sony was 100% satisfied with sales of those platformers which is why they both took on a slightly darker edge and more mature shooter oriented edge in later sequels. Also Final Fantasy and Gran Turismo appeal to a broader spectrum than ultra violent games like Gears of War. Your kids may not be thrilled by Gran Turismo, but when you put in Gears you make sure the kids are not even in the room. Until Xbox 360 starts having million sellers that are like GT and Final Fantasy and not ultra violent there is not going to really be an audience to sell Rare games to. Pretty much all the million sellers on 360 are violent/dark games though.

I don't want to spread FUD on Blue Dragon and Banjo Kazooie, but what is Microsoft really doing for these games so that they don't end up like Viva Pinata and Kameo (or Psychonauts, Conker, Voodoo Vince, Blinx, Grabbed by the Ghoulies, Whacked, Kung Fu Chaos, etc.)? I mean they commissioned 4Kids to make an animated series for Viva Pinata, that's a pretty extreme length to go to try to sell a game. I believe they're doing the same for Blue Dragon. At least in Blue Dragon there is some fighting so maybe that is enough violence to grab some interest. Plus it's got that anime style which is popular with the kids today. Certainly the $400 price tag for a 360 doesn't help, but even just lowering the price would not be enough. I don't know how important this younger audience or this "family" audience is to MS, but they consistently keep trying to grab a piece of it every year.
